HTTP PUT
HTTP PUT
Sección titulada «HTTP PUT»Tipo: http-put · Paquete: HTTP Activities v1.0.0 · Salida: ZoanHttpResponse
Envía una petición PUT, normalmente para reemplazar por completo un recurso existente. Mandas el objeto entero con sus nuevos valores; la API sustituye el recurso por lo que envías.
Cómo funciona
Sección titulada «Cómo funciona»Igual que POST pero con el método PUT: envía el body a la url de un recurso concreto (que suele incluir su id). Devuelve un ZoanHttpResponse. Falla si el servidor responde con error — ver manejo de errores.
Parámetros requeridos
Sección titulada «Parámetros requeridos»| Parámetro | Editor | Descripción |
|---|---|---|
url | expresión | La URL del recurso a reemplazar (suele incluir su id). |
body | expresión | El recurso completo con sus nuevos valores (objeto → JSON, o texto). |
Parámetros opcionales
Sección titulada «Parámetros opcionales»| Parámetro | Editor | Descripción |
|---|---|---|
contentType | texto | Tipo de contenido. Por defecto application/json. |
headers | JSON | Cabeceras extra. Ver cabeceras. |
authorization | JSON | Autenticación: bearer, basic o apikey. Ver autenticación. |
Devuelve un ZoanHttpResponse.
Ejemplo
Sección titulada «Ejemplo»HTTP PUT url = = "https://api.erp.com/clientes/" + clienteId body = { "nombre": = nuevoNombre, "nit": = nit, "activo": false } authorization = { "type": "bearer", "token": = credential("api-erp").ToPlainText() } → output: respActividades relacionadas
Sección titulada «Actividades relacionadas»- HTTP PATCH — actualización parcial.
- HTTP POST — crear un recurso.